***UPDATE***
Iron Man has been recalled due to a manufacturing defect, causing it to be unplayable on certain standalone players. The UPC info is listed below, although stores should have the corrected copy on Tuesday:
Defective: UPC: 097361385747
New "Fixed": UPC: 097361385709
The consensus is, if Disc 1 is blue, you have the new corrected disc.
In an early announcement to the trades, Paramount Home Entertainment has revealed that they will bring the superhero blockbuster hit 'Iron Man' to Blu-ray on September 30th, day-and-date with the DVD release. No additional technical specs of supplemental features have been announced at this time, but a full press release is expected soon.
Source: Blu-ray.com
*UPDATE*
Paramount Home Entertainment has revealed the detailed specs and special features for the upcoming summer blockbuster hit 'Iron Man: Ultimate Edition', due to hit store shelves on September 30th, day-and-date with the DVD release. The two-disc set will feature 1080p video accompanied by a 5.1 Dolby TrueHD soundtrack.
The disc break down for extras can be seen below:
Disc 1
Hall of Armor -- The Invincible Iron Man (HD)
Origins
Friends & Foes
The Definitive Iron Man
Demon in a Bottle
Extremis and Beyond
Ultimate Iron Man
Deleted/Extended Scenes (HD)
BD Live: Iron Man IQ
Disc 2
I Am Iron Man (HD)
The Journey Begins
The Suit that makes the Iron Man
The Walk of Destruction
Grounded In Reality
Beneath the Armor
It's All in the Details
A Good Story, Well Told
Wired: The Visual Effects of Iron Man (HD)
Robert Downey Jr. Screen Test (HD)
The Actor's Process (scene rehearsal with cast) (HD)
The Onion "Wildly Popular Iron Man Trailer to be Adapted into Full Length Film" (HD)
Theatrical Trailers (HD)
Image Galleries
Source: Blu-ray.com

Looks like sd dvd is getting a $5 price increase because according to the digital bits the blu ray will have a srp of $39.99 (standard) while dvd is $34.99 for one disc & $39.99 for 2 disc (both a $5 bump up making the 2 disc sd dvd the same retail as blu ray). Usually sd dvds have a srp of $29.99 & $34.99 (for separate one & two disc).
